St.
Peter is blessed with many talented musicians. The Music Ministry of
St. Peter has many options so you can join us as we MAKE A JOYFUL NOISE
UNTO THE LORD!
Listed
below are many of the
opportunities
available for you:
- THE
ADULT CHOIR: a choral group that
meets each Wednesday
from 7:00 p.m. to 8:30 p.m.
- THE
SANCTUARY CHOIR: a choral group
that
meets once a
month on a Sunday evening. Call the Minister of Music for more
information -see below.
- These ensembles participate in
worship several times
a
month and join forces for special services and concerts throughout the
school year.
- THE
MEN’S CHOIR: sings for worship
once
a month and meets
prior to the service.
- THE
FESTIVAL CHOIR:
a larger choral group that requires a limited commitment meets to
provide music for special services, especially on Easter Sunday.
- THE
ADULT HANDBELL CHOIR: a 4-octave
handbell choir that
rehearses on Tuesday evenings from 7:00 p.m. – 8:15 p.m.
- Amplified Worship : a
choral/instrumental group that
leads the non-traditional worship service on Sunday Mornings at 10:45 am.
This group meets on Thursday nights at 7:00 pm for
rehearsal.
- St. Peter Wind Ensemble: We will hold our
first rehearsal on Thursday, May 11.
- Instrumentalists in
the congregation are also encouraged to use their talents to serve the
Lord. Instrumental ensembles meet to enhance the worship services
throughout the year. A larger group gathers for the Christmas concert
and Easter services.
